Two Kent Valley Industrial Properties Change Hands For $22M

White River Corporate Park is one of two properties that changed hands in a $22M deal.

TA Realty recently purchased two industrial parks in the Kent Valley for $22M. The properties include four buildings on 6.3 acres of land. 

The Pacific West Business Center, located at 18852 and 18872 72nd Ave. South in Kent, is a two-building, 60,530 SF campus that is fully leased to nine tenants. In February 1992, Brekke Properties purchased the property for $1.8M, according to public records.

The White River Corporate Park, at 2200-2222 West Valley Highway North, Auburn, is 60,852 SF spread over two buildings. It was built in 2004 and is fully leased to five tenants. Brekke White River LLC purchased the property in 2002 for $950K, according to public records.

“The Kent Valley is desirable because tenants are within good proximity to the city of Seattle and rents are still significantly less compared to south Seattle,” Colliers International Industrial expert Bill Condon told Bisnow.

Condon and fellow Colliers International industrial expert Matt McGregor arranged the transaction.

Colliers’ Q2 Research and Forecast report found that the industrial vacancy rate in Kent Valley was about 5.6% of its 99M SF inventory. So far this year there has been $565.6M worth of industrial property traded, according to the report.

Kent is considered an industrial mecca with its close proximity to freeways and rail. However, the city is looking to change its image by adding pedestrian-friendly features and amenities that will appeal to local employees.

There are 255,000 jobs in the Kent Valley, which runs from the Boeing access road all the way to Sumner and includes Tukwila, Auburn and Renton.
